Variability of the Pain Threshold in Man

Abstract
-Using the technique of Hardy, Wolff, and Goodell, a significant variability was found in the pain threshold detns. in different persons and also in the same person over a period of time. The avg. pain threshold of 16 young adults was 67.7 millivolts with a standard deviation of 23.5 millivolts. About 2/3 of the persons showed a gradual rise in threshold over a period of mos.
